This event took place on a beautiful June evening. Nobody heard a signal at the start so we were given an approximate bearing of 170 degrees with an approximate distance of 15 km. This indicated somewhere south of Henley. I pulled in near Peppard Common at 8pm and was joind by Roger and John in the same layby. I went to the east and they both went south. We converged on the site, close to the Bottle and Glass pub at Binfield Heath, at about the same time. I knew the wood very well having run a station there some years ago. This didn't help me because I trusted my (inaccurate) bearings rather than running to the only area of cover in the place.
Roger found Steve first (this is getting to be a habit!) followed by John and me. Needless to say, we met at the pub and had a pleasant chat.
